So, let’s start with the definition of a cube. A cube is a three-dimensional shape that has six congruent square-shaped faces. Each face of a cube is a regular polygon, meaning all sides are equal in length, and all angles are equal in measure. The edges of a cube are also congruent and perpendicular to each other, making the cube a regular polyhedron.
Now, to answer the question of how many faces a cube has, we need to take a closer look at the cube’s structure. As previously mentioned, a cube has six faces, and these faces are all squares. Each face of a cube is identical to the others in size and shape, and they are arranged so that each corner of one square meets at a right angle with the corresponding corner of the adjacent square.
So, if we were to count the faces of a cube, we would count one square face on the top, one on the bottom, and four on the sides. Therefore, a cube has six faces in total.
It’s worth noting that a cube also has eight vertices (corners) and twelve edges. Each of the cube’s eight vertices connects three edges, and at each vertex, three square faces meet. The edges of a cube connect the vertices, and each edge has two square faces meeting at a right angle.
